.post-card[data-v-5591627c]{height:100%}.post-card-link[data-v-5591627c]{background:var(--brand-gray-900);border:1px solid var(--brand-gray-800);border-radius:14px;color:inherit;display:flex;flex-direction:column;height:100%;overflow:hidden;text-decoration:none;transition:transform .3s var(--ease-brand),border-color .3s var(--ease-brand),box-shadow .3s var(--ease-brand)}.post-card-link[data-v-5591627c]:hover{border-color:var(--brand-primary);box-shadow:0 12px 30px -12px color-mix(in srgb,var(--brand-primary) 45%,transparent);transform:translateY(-4px)}.post-card-link[data-v-5591627c]:focus-visible{outline:2px solid var(--brand-primary);outline-offset:3px}.post-card-media[data-v-5591627c]{aspect-ratio:16/9;overflow:hidden;position:relative}.post-card-image[data-v-5591627c]{height:100%;-o-object-fit:cover;object-fit:cover;transition:transform .5s cubic-bezier(.16,1,.3,1);width:100%}.post-card-link:hover .post-card-image[data-v-5591627c]{transform:scale(1.06)}.post-card-image--empty[data-v-5591627c]{background:linear-gradient(155deg,var(--brand-secondary) 0,var(--brand-gray-900) 85%);color:var(--brand-primary);display:grid;letter-spacing:.08em;place-content:center}.post-card-image--empty[data-v-5591627c],.post-card-pill[data-v-5591627c]{font-weight:600;text-transform:uppercase}.post-card-pill[data-v-5591627c]{background:var(--brand-primary);border-radius:999px;color:var(--brand-black);font-size:.7rem;left:.75rem;letter-spacing:.04em;padding:.25em .7em;position:absolute;top:.75rem}.post-card-body[data-v-5591627c]{display:flex;flex:1;flex-direction:column;gap:.5rem;padding:1rem 1.1rem 1.2rem}.post-card-title[data-v-5591627c]{color:var(--brand-gray-50);font-size:1.05rem;font-weight:600;line-height:1.3;margin:0}.post-card-excerpt[data-v-5591627c]{color:var(--brand-gray-300);display:-webkit-box;font-size:.875rem;-webkit-line-clamp:3;line-clamp:3;line-height:1.5;margin:0;-webkit-box-orient:vertical;overflow:hidden}.post-card-excerpt[data-v-5591627c] p{display:inline;margin:0}.post-card-meta[data-v-5591627c]{align-items:center;color:var(--brand-gray-500);display:flex;flex-wrap:wrap;font-size:.75rem;gap:.4em;margin:auto 0 0;padding-top:.5rem}
